Abstract

Harbor Freight Tools (HFT) has determined that certain HaulMaster LED trailer light kits manufactured by Changzhou Nanxiashu Tool Company do not fully comply with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S) No. 108, Lamps, Reflective Devices, and Associated Equipment. HFT filed a noncompliance report dated February 12, 2021, and subsequently petitioned NHTSA on February 23, 2021, for a decision that the subject noncompliance is inconsequential as it relates to motor vehicle safety. This notice announces receipt of HFT's petition.
